Nez Perce Stay & Play Cabins Unit #2

Welcome to our year-round getaway in the expansive Montana wilderness! We offer semi-rustic, cozy cabins in a natural, peaceful setting. You can look forward to hiking and fishing in the surrounding area during the spring & summer and hunting, skiing, snowshoeing, snowmobiling, and hot springs in the fall & winter.

Cabins are two separate units within a single structure. They are wood stove equipped for heating/cooking. Kitchenettes complete with hot burner, coffee maker, pots/pans. Comfy, quilt laden beds. Dishwashing (basin/sink provided), and running water for handwashing. Your heated bathroom is a short 30 yards from your cabin, there is a toilet and hot showers available. towels with complementary soap & shampoo are available in the shower room

ATTN HUNTERS: Enjoy some of the best elk hunting the area has to offer; you can hear the elk bugle from your cabin in the fall.

Access point for miles and miles of trails is located adjacent to the property. Bring your x-country skis/snowshoes. I keep miles of trails somewhat groomed for your skiing pleasure. Bring your snow tube or toboggan sled for endless sledding fun on an awesome tubing/sledding hill located on the northeast side of the property.

End your day by relaxing by the fire, snacking on s'mores under the star filled sky, and listening to the forest sounds beyond the gentle water running over the creek's small rapids while you rock your mind to sleep. Wake up to a good cup of coffee and gaze out over the beautiful mountain meadows as the peaceful nature comes alive.

Located:
:12 miles east of Lost Trail Ski Resort along Hwy 43
:13 miles west of the small cowboy town of Wisdom, Mt
: 2 miles west of the Big Hole Battlefield
: across from Foothills Rd. on the northside of Hwy 43

TRAVEL NOTES: We are located off a paved state highway. However, the area is still fairly remote and cell service is spotty. Traveling at night and in inclement weather can create challenges. We recommend planning your travel accordingly. In the event that you need assistance we are here and happy to help.

We are located north side of the road. There will be a 10ft x12ft Nez Perce Trail Stay & Play banner on the big jack fence by the main gate.

CHECKING IN : Will be on your own, follow the trail to your cabin and your name will be taped to your cabin door. Look for further instructions on your kitchen table in your cabin
